1
0
Fork 0
mirror of synced 2025-07-03 20:07:28 +02:00

Add support for AIFF files

This should close #151
This commit is contained in:
jvoisin 2021-04-24 17:26:38 +02:00
parent c5841a241d
commit 85c08c5b68
3 changed files with 22 additions and 0 deletions

View file

@ -90,3 +90,14 @@ class WAVParser(video.AbstractFFmpegParser):
'FileSize', 'FileType', 'FileTypeExtension',
'MIMEType', 'NumChannels', 'SampleRate', 'SourceFile',
}
class AIFFParser(video.AbstractFFmpegParser):
mimetypes = {'audio/aiff', 'audio/x-aiff'}
meta_allowlist = {'AvgBytesPerSec', 'BitsPerSample', 'Directory',
'Duration', 'Encoding', 'ExifToolVersion',
'FileAccessDate', 'FileInodeChangeDate',
'FileModifyDate', 'FileName', 'FilePermissions',
'FileSize', 'FileType', 'FileTypeExtension',
'MIMEType', 'NumChannels', 'SampleRate', 'SourceFile',
'NumSampleFrames', 'SampleSize',
}